If you are making an endeavor in search engine optimization, each page on your site should incorporate meta-description tags. Meta tags should relate directly to your page's topic and promote more clicks. Make sure the meta tags have valuable and concise content. A good meta description can increase your visit count even if your position in the search engines hasn't moved at all.

Send a message to non-profits and educational sites in your niche, asking them to do a link exchange or link to some of your good content. When you are linked by a reputable source, this is seen as higher quality content for the search engines. Provide useful content that will encourage quality websites to feature links to your site. You must create unique content that is useful for these sites.

To boost your PageRank, you have to attract and maintain the visitors on your page. It is believed that the time your visitors stay on your site will influence your ranking. Do everything you can to keep visitors engaged. One useful way to keep visitors hanging around longer is to offer discussion groups and forums.
